Ricotta Dip with Hot Honey

Delicious Ricotta Dip with Hot Honey

This creamy ricotta dip is drizzled with spicy-sweet hot honey for a delightful appetizer. It’s easy to make and perfect for serving with crusty bread or crackers.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 15 ounces whole milk ricotta cheese, drained
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il, plus more for drizzling
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 2 tablespoons hot honey (store-bought or homemade)
  • Red pepper flakes, for garnish (optional)
  • Fresh basil leaves, for garnish (optional)
  • Crusty bread or crackers, for serving

Instructions

  1. In a medium bowl, combine the drained ricotta cheese, olive oil, minced garlic, salt, and pepper. Mix well until smooth and creamy.
  2. Spread the ricotta mixture evenly onto a serving platter or shallow bowl.
  3. Drizzle generously with hot honey.
  4. Garnish with red pepper flakes and fresh basil leaves, if desired.
  5. Serve immediately with crusty bread or crackers.

Notes

For a smoother dip, use a food processor to blend the ricotta cheese. You can also add a squeeze of lemon juice for extra brightness. Serve with toasted baguette slices, pita bread, or your favorite vegetables.
